The Synthesis And Application Of Acrylic Copolymer Emulsion Reacting At Low Temperature

Acrylie copolymer emulsion is a kind of polymerized emulsion with excellent performance and wide usage.In this esperiment we will synthesize a kind of acrylic adhesive by pre-emulsification and semi-continuous adding method using in the textile printing.Recently the acrylic emulsion is syntheticed by ethylhexyl acrylate, butyl acrylat and cross-linking monomer.the performance of adhesive improveed by changing cross-linking monomer.The general method is added n-hydroxymethyl acrylamide or hydroxyethyl acrylate as cross-linking momomer,but it release free formaldehyde harming people and environment. adhesive with HEA needs high temperature in curing,so it consumes large energy. Someone replace n-hydroxymethyl acrylamide by epichlorohydrin and acrylamide or acrylic synthesising self-crosslinking monomer with no formaldehyde release. But the epichlorohydrin can absorb the organochlorines,and it also harm environment.In view of the above problems this experiment from the point of environmental protection, synthesis a new acrylie copolymer adhesive without formaldehyde by choosing a kind of active monomer with non-toxic and many reactive groups,draw synthesis process and discuss it’s application performance.In this paper the acrylie copolymer emulsion synthesised by potassium persulfate (KPS) as initiator, styrene(ST) as hard monomer, butyl acrylate (BA) and ethylhexyl acrylate (EHA) as soft monomers, acrylic acid (AA) as functional monomer,choosing suitable cross-linking momomer, synthesize polyacrylic ester printing adhesive at low temperature.In this paper the dosage of monomers, initiator, emulsifier, dodecanethiol and silicone is discussed.And the temperature,time and mixing too.The element of affect textile performance after printing is discussed,for example:curing time,curing tempreture,Tg, dosage of adhesive and thickening agent. By modern device, the property of the emulsion is tested,for example the FT-IR,DSC, TG.We find that the emulsion is modified by silicon oil actually.The glass transition temperature and the temperature of heat decomposition are both improved.By large experiment,the acrylic emulsion is superior to the silicon-modified acrylic emulsion.The main synthesis conditions are as follows:emulsifier dosage (0.8%),initiator dosage(0.8%),emulsifier proportion(4:3),acrylic acid dosage (1.8%), proportion of soft and hard monomer(1.2188:1), dodecanethiol dosage0.39%, cross-linking monomer(HA) dosage(2.6%), silicone oil dosage (6.5%); The polymerization temperature(80℃), pre-emulsion dropping time (60min), holding time (60min), we will get the fine emulsion.The optimal printing process is pigment10%, adhesive20%, emulsion paste2%, baking temperature120℃and banking time3min.
